Sunday is considered Family Day at NYCC 2019. Warner Brothers/CW always has a good schedule. I sat through panels on Riverdale, Manifest (on NBC but still a Warner production), Roswell, New Mexico, Batwoman, Harley Quinn and Charmed. We watched the world premieres of Batwoman, Harley Quinn & Charmed. All shows except Harley had the cast present to talk about the show and even answer fan questions.
